Ruby Bridges was born on September 9, 1954 in Tylertown. She had a large family including 3 siblings. When Ruby Bridges was a child, she moved to New Orleans. In New Orleans they played softball, jump rope and climbed trees. Her family lived on a farm in Tylertown, Mississippi.

Ruby Bridges accomplished many things that made the world a better place to live. She received the Presidential Citizends Medal. She was the first African Amarican student to attend the white only school. She made a book called " through my eyes."

Ruby Bridges had a very interesting life! She got married to Malcolm Hall and had 4 boys. Ruby Bridges was also reunited as an adult with her former teacher Mrs. Henry.

Time Line
1954- She was born
1958- Moved to New Orleans
1959- Started Kindergarten
1972- Began her career as a travel agent
1984- Married Malcolm Hall.
